    Who is Dr. Graceffo, Interventional Cardiologist in Arlington, TX?

    Dr. Michael Graceffo, MD is an Interventional Cardiologist, who primarily practices in Arlington, TX. He has been practicing for over 41 years and is board certified by the American Board of Internal Medicine. Dr. Graceffo graduated from University of California and completed his residency at UT Health Science Center San Antonio. Dr. Graceffo is fluent in English and Spanish,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Graceffo’s practice accepts Medicare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Michael Graceffo's specialty?

    Dr. Graceffo is a Interventional Cardiologist near Arlington, TX. A branch of medicine within cardiology that employs advanced imaging and diagnostic techniques to assess blood flow and pressure in the coronary arteries and heart chambers.     Is this Dr. Michael Graceffo aff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Graceffo is affiliated with Texas Health Arlington Memorial which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
